Questions to prepare before your enquiry
A useful enquiry describes what you need, the facts that affect it, and the outcome you expect. Keep copies of written quotations and clarify exclusions before agreeing to a service.
- State the purpose, amount, preferred term and source of repayment.
- Request a written repayment schedule and the full fees and charges.
- Separate quoted profit or interest rates from APR and total repayment; do not treat them as interchangeable.
- Ask about security, guarantees, required insurance, early settlement and late payment conditions.
- Confirm the provider assesses eligibility and makes the final financing decision.
Turn your checklist into a brief
Summarise your circumstances, location, desired timeline and the questions still unanswered. At the enquiry stage, avoid sharing identity documents, banking passwords or sensitive records. A provider can explain its secure document process if you proceed.
